Curious as to how this will be different than K8s?
Unless this is only for the narrow band of purely local work, I would be surprised if k8s didn't play a big role in the backend solution. It is the standard "well-crafted underlying system" for automatic production work. But, it isn't strong in the interactive-work/frontend aspect or other aspects, so it certainly wouldn't be the main focus of the final product.
Random example: you want to multiplex some work across multiple (self-hosted) agents, using niche fine-tuned models. It would make good sense if those agents were automatically provisioned and deprovisioned (and isolated to your subtenant), and k8s is a great underlying system for that sort of thing.
